To find out how many puzzles one student would complete, you can divide the total number of puzzles by the number of students:
\[ \text{Puzzles per student} = \frac{\text{Total puzzles}}{\text{Number of students}} = \frac{80}{15} \]
Calculating that gives:
\[ \frac{80}{15} \approx 5.33 \]
Rounding that to the nearest whole number would give you 5.
So, one student would complete approximately 5 puzzles.
